Responsibilities:

Own HubSpot administration across the Sales organisation, including pipelines, stages, properties, workflows, permissions and ongoing CRM changes.

Own Monday.com sales workflows, ensuring processes, ownership, handoffs and accountability are clear and consistently followed.

Define and maintain pipeline governance, including stage definitions, entry/exit criteria and rules for how the process evolves.

Build and optimise HubSpot + Monday.com automations, reducing manual work and improving speed, accuracy and process adherence.

Own lead routing and assignment logic across HubSpot and Monday.com, including connect-rate dependent workflows.

Maintain CRM data hygiene, including required fields, deduplication, missing data and accurate record management.

Monitor and maintain integrations across HubSpot, Monday.com, Aircall, Shopify, Checkout Champ and Zapier.

Own onboarding and offboarding of Sales Reps across the complete technology stack.

Own Sales data within Supabase, or whichever platform becomes the long-term source of truth.

Proactively monitor data quality, identifying and resolving issues before they impact reporting or Sales performance.

Identify broken workflows, bottlenecks and process gaps, then take ownership of fixing them.

Use AI and workflow optimisation to improve automation, call analysis, reporting and day-to-day Sales Operations.

Drive process adherence, project management and accountability across Sales systems.

Maintain clear documentation covering major sales systems, configurations, workflows and operational decisions.
